A guy on some rolling stone post offered his condolences on my recent engagement, telling me to trust him that marriage is not good as he was divorced... This is my reply... Im sorry about your divorce Jc I know it is never an easy thing. Maybe your divorce stems from not understanding the purpose or meaning of your vows? Maybe from not remembering to keep romance in your relationship? Maybe from not being willing to have counseling before and after marriage? Maybe you didnt understand how to have healthy conflict? Maybe you hadnt learned healthy budgeting practices? Maybe you got married for the wrong reasons? Maybe you sought the feeling of love as opposed to the choice of love? Maybe you chose a spouse poorly? Maybe one or both of you allowed selfish desires to plague your marriage? I dont know what led to your divorce, but I am choosing to make educated decisions and to pursue a life linked with someone else that will be hard at times, but will be focused on living out our vows and making an active choice to pursue each other and put love above selfish gain. I can guarantee that trust[ing] [you] in an experience that you guys failed to do all you could to keep your vows would be a foolish thing. My condolences to you and your unfortunate view of something that has potential to be the best decision of your life.
